Digital generator setcontrol PowerCommand 3100DescriptionFeatures The PowerCommand 3100 Control is amicroprocessor-based generator set monitoring,metering and control system. The control provides anoperator interface to the genset, digital voltageregulation, digital governing and generator setprotective functions. The integration of all thefunctions into a single control system providesenhanced reliability and performance compared toconventional control systems.The PowerCommand control is designed for mountingon the generator set and is suitable for use on a widerange of generator sets in non-paralleling applications.The PowerCommand Control will directly read ACvoltages up to 600 VAC and can be configured for anyfrequency, voltage and power connection configurationfrom 120-600 VAC. It functions over a voltage rangefrom 8 VDC to 35 VDC.The control offers a wide range of standard control anddigital display features so custom controlconfigurations are not needed to meet applicationspecifications. System reliability is not compromisedby use of untested special components.Power for PowerCommand control is usually derivedfrom the generator set starting batteries.Digital engine speed governing controls Provide isochronous frequency regulation.Digital voltage regulation - 3-phase sensing.AmpSentry protective relay - True alternatorover current protection.Analog and digital AC output metering.Battery monitoring system - Senses and warnsagainst a weak battery condition.Digital alarm and status message display.Generator set monitoring - Displays status of allcritical engine and alternator generator set functions.Smart starting control system - Integrated fuelramping to limit black smoke and frequencyovershoot, in addition to optimized cold weatherstarting.Advanced serviceability - Utilizes InPower , aPC-based software service tool.PowerCommand network (optional) - ProvidesLonMark interface to external devices through atwisted pair wire.Certifications - Suitable for use on generator setsthat are designed, manufactured, tested, and certifiedto relevant UL, NFPA, ISO, IEC, and CSA standards.Warranty and service - Backed by acomprehensive warranty and worldwide distributorservice network. 2007 Cummins Power Generation Inc. Operator panelThe operator panel provides the user with a completepackage of easy to view and use information.Connections to the operator panel are locking pluginterfaces for reliable, vibration-resistantinterconnection to the generator set wiring harness.Control switches and functionsRun/off/auto mode control switch - The not inauto lamp will flash when the control is in the run or offmode. In the auto mode, the generator set can bestarted with a start signal from a remote device, suchas an automatic transfer switch. In the run position thegenerator set will start and accelerate to rated speedand voltage. In the run mode, the control can beconfigured to operate at idle speed with the excitationswitched off.Panel lamp control switch - Depressing the panellamp switch will cause the panel illumination to operatefor approximately 8 minutes.Emergency stop control switch - Pressing theemergency stop switch will cause the generator set toimmediately shut down. The generator set isprevented from running or cranking with the switchpressed in.Reset switch - Clears the digital display and statuspanel and allows the generator set to be started after afault has been corrected.Self test switch - Prompts the control to perform aself-test of the system and displays all fault messages.Phase select switch - Controls the phase that isdisplayed on the analog AC Instrumentation.Operator adjustments - The control includesprovisions for many set up and adjustment functionsvia raise/lower switches on the operator panel.Functions that can be adjusted by the operatorinclude:-Time delay start (0-300 seconds)Time delay stop (0-600 seconds)Alternator voltage ( 5%)Alternator frequency ( 5%)Analog metering on the control panel provides clearindication of generator set stability including themagnitude of displacement and rate of change duringlead transients which cannot be viewed clearly withdigital metering equipment. These meters are also idealfor “walk-by” status checks by the operator. All metersare 63.5 mm (2.5 in), 90-degree scale. Meter faces UVprotected against discoloration from exposure tosunlight. The kilowatt meter and ammeter are scaled inpercent of AC output for easy recognition of generatorset status and load level (0-90% of rating: green; 90100% of rating: amber; 100% of rating: red).Percent kilowatt meter - Indicates 3-phase ACpower output as a percent of rated load. Provides atrue indication of total kW load on the generator set,regardless of the load power factor. Scale is 0-125%.Accuracy is 5%.Frequency meter - Indicates generator set outputfrequency in hertz. Calculated frequency is based onengine speed and alternator voltage zero-crossing andis not affected by voltage waveform distortion causedby non-linear loads. Scale is 45-65 Hz. Accuracy is 0.5 Hz.AC voltmeter - Dual scale AC voltmeter indicatesalternator output voltage. Accuracy: 2%. Scales: 0300 VAC, 0-600 VAC; 0-400 VAC, 0-750 VAC; 0-5260VAC; or 0-15,000 VAC.% AC ammeter - Indicates current output in percentof maximum rated standby current. Accuracy: 2%.Scale: 0-125%.Alphanumeric display panelThe PowerCommand control is provided with analphanumeric display capable of displaying 2 lines ofdata with approximately 20 characters per line. Thedisplay is accompanied by a set of six tactile-feelmembrane switches that are used by the operator tonavigate through control menus and to make controladjustments. (There are no rotary potentiometers in thecontrol. All adjustments are made via the display panelor InPower). Display is configurable for multiplelanguages. It is configurable for units of measurement.Indicating lampsAll data on the control can be viewed by scrollingthrough screens with the navigation keys.The operator panel includes a series of LED indicatinglamps to allow the operator to view the general statusof the generator set. Functions displayed include:The control displays all active fault conditions with thelatest displayed first. Active and inactive faults aredisplayed.Red (flashing) lamp to indicate not-in-auto mode and ared lamp to indicate common shutdown.The display panel includes a screen-saver timer that willturn off the display after 10 minutes of inactivity.Touching any key will turn the screen back on.Amber lamp for common warning.Phase and scale indication. Indicates the phase that isdisplayed on the analog AC instruments.Analog AC metering panelThe PowerCommand control is equipped with ananalog AC metering panel that displays 3-phase lineto-line AC volts and current, kW and frequency.Generator set hardware data - Generator set ratingin kVA, generator set model number. The control storesthe software version present in the control.Data logs - Number of start attempts and duration ofgenerator set running time. Fault history - Provides a record of the most recent faultconditions with time stamp. Up to 20 events are stored inthe control non-volatile memory.Load profile data - Control logs data indicating theoperating hours at percent of rated kW load in 10%increments. InPower is used to read this.Generator set output voltage - All phases, line-to-lineand line-to-neutral, accuracy 1%. Data for all phases isdisplayed simultaneously to allow viewing of voltagebalance.Generator set output current - All phases, accuracy1%. Data for all phases is displayed simultaneously toallow viewing of load balance.Generator set output frequency.Generator set power output - PowerCommanddisplays generator set kW and power factor withleading/lagging indication. Accuracy 5%.Generator set kWh power output - Displays totalkilowatt-hours produced by the generator set.Engine starting battery voltage.Engine lube oil pressure.Engine coolant temperature.Engine lube oil temperature.Engine exhaust temperature (option).Service adjustments - The operator panel includesprovisions for adjustment and set up of all controlfunctions in the generator set. The operator panel includesan access code that is used to protect the control fromunauthorized service level adjustments.Internal control functionsEngine controlRemote start mode - PowerCommand accepts aground signal from remote devices or a network signal toautomatically start the generator set and immediatelyaccelerate to rated speed and voltage.PowerCommand includes a smart starting system that isdesigned to quickly start the engine, minimize blacksmoke, minimize voltage and frequency overshoot, andoscillations on starting. The control system does this bycareful control of the engine fuel system and alternatorexcitation system.The control can incorporate a time delay start and a warmup period at idle speed. See Engine governing for details.Sleep mode - PowerCommand can be configured toinclude a sleep mode. When enabled, and when the modeselect switch is in the off position, the control will revert toa low power consumption mode until a control switch onthe operator panel is operated or a remote signal isreceived.Fault simulation mode - PowerCommand, inconjunction with InPower software, will acceptcommands to allow a technician to verify the properoperation of all protective functions of the control bysimulating failure modes or by forcing the control tooperate outside of its normal operating ranges.Engine starting - The control systemautomatically controls the engine starter andprovides proper engine fueling and alternator controlto provide fast and efficient starting.Cycle cranking - Configurable for number ofstarting cycles (1 to 7) and duration of crank andrest periods. Control includes starter protectionalgorithms to prevent the operator from specifying astarting sequence that might be damaging.Time delay start and stop (cool down) Configurable for time delay of 0-300 seconds priorto starting after receiving a remote start signal; andfor time delay of 0-600 seconds prior to ramp-to-idleor shutdown after signal to stop in normal operationmodes. Default for both time delay periods is 0seconds.Engine governingThe PowerCommand control includes integrateddigital governing capability to directly drive anengine fuel control valve. Features of the governingsystem (when enabled) include:Isochronous governing - Controls engine speedwithin 0.25% for any steady state load from noload to full load. Frequency drift will not exceed 0.5% for a 33 C (60 F) change in ambienttemperature over an 8 hour period.Temperature dynamics - Modifies the enginefuel system (governing) control parameters as afunction of engine temperature. Allows engine to bemore responsive when warm and more stable whenoperating at lower temperature levels.Idle mode - The control system accepts a signal tocontrol engine speed to a preset, adjustable idlespeed when operating in the run mode.Alternator controlPowerCommand includes an integrated 3-phaseline-to-neutral sensing voltage regulation systemthat is compatible with either shunt or PMG typeexcitation systems. The voltage regulation system isfull wave rectified and has a PWM output for goodmotor starting capability and stability whenpowering non-linear loads. Digital output voltage regulation - PowerCommandwill regulate output voltage to within 0.5% for any loadsbetween no load and full load. Voltage drift will not exceed 0.5% for a 33 C (60 F) change in temperature in an 8hour period. On engine starting, or sudden loadacceptance, voltage is controlled to a maximum of 5%overshoot over nominal level. Control is configurable foroperation of self-excited or separately-excited alternators.Engine protectionTorque-matched V/Hz overload control - The rate ofdecay (i.e., the slope of the v/Hz curve) is adjustable in thecontrol.Low lube oil pressure warning - Level is presetto match the capabilities of each engine. Controlincludes time delays to prevent nuisance shutdownsignals.Fault current regulation - PowerCommand willregulate the output current on any phase to a maximum of3 times rated current under fault conditions for both singlephase and three phase faults. The regulation system willdrive a permanent magnet generator (PMG) to provide 3times rated current on all phases for motor starting andshort circuit coordination purposes.Protective functionsOn a warning condition the control will indicate a fault bylighting the warning LED on the control panel anddisplaying the fault name and code on the operator displaypanel. The nature of the fault and time of occurrence arelogged in the control. The service manual and InPowerservice tool provide service keys and procedures based onthe service codes provided.On a shutdown condition, the control will light theshutdown LED on the control panel, display the fault nameand code, initiate shutdown and lock out the generator set.The control maintains a data log of all fault conditions asthey occur and time stamps them with the engineoperating hours data.Some protective functions within the control system areconfigurable for warning or shutdown.PowerCommand provides the following systemprotective functions:Ground fault warning (option - 600 VAC classgenerator sets with solid ground) - Ground faultsensing is adjustable over a range of 100-1200 amps withtime delays of 0-1 second. May be configured forshutdown rather than alarm.Configurable alarm and status inputs PowerCommand will accept up to four alarm or statusinputs (configurable contact closed to ground or open) toindicate customer-specified conditions. The control isprogrammable for warning or shutdown and for labelingthe input.Emergency stop - Annunciated whenever the local orremote emergency stop signal is received. Alarm paneldistinguishes between local or remote operation.Over speed shutdown - Default setting is 115%of nominal.Low lube oil pressure shutdown - Level ispreset to match the capabilities of each engine.Control includes time delays to prevent nuisanceshutdown signals.High coolant temperature shutdown - Level ispreset to match the capabilities of each engine.Control includes time delays to prevent nuisanceshutdown signals.High coolant temperature warning - Level ispreset to match the capabilities of each engine.Control includes time delays to prevent nuisanceshutdown signals.Low coolant level warning/shutdown.Low coolant temperature warning - Indicatesthat engine temperature may not be high enough fora 10-second start or proper load pickup.Low and high battery voltage warning Indicates battery charging system failure bycontinuously monitoring battery voltage.Weak battery warning - The control system willtest the battery bank each time the generator set issignaled to start and indicate a warning if thegenerator set battery indicates impending failure.Fail to start (overcrank) shutdown.Fail to crank shutdown - Control has signaledstarter to crank engine but engine does not rotate.Redundant starter disconnect.Cranking lockout - The control will not allow thestarter to attempt to engage or to crank the enginewhen the engine is rotating.Sensor failure indication - All analog sensorsare provided with sensor failure logic to indicate ifthe sensor or interconnecting wiring has failed.Separate indication is provided for fail high or low.AmpSentry protective relayA comprehensive monitoring and control systemintegral to the PowerCommand Control System thatguards the electrical integrity of the alternator andpower system by providing protection against awide array of fault conditions in the generator set orin the load. and three phase fault current regulation so thatdownstream protective devices have the maximumcurrent available to quickly clear fault conditions withoutsubjecting the alternator to potentially catastrophicfailure conditions. See document R1053 for a full sizetime overcurrent curve.Over load (kW) warning - Provides a warningindication when engine is operating at a load level over100% for more than 5 seconds. A dedicated outputrelay is provided for use by the customer for loadshedding.High alternator temperature (option).EnvironmentThe control is designed for proper operation withoutrecalibration in ambient temperatures from -40 C to 70 C (-40 F to 158 F) and for storage from -55 Cto 80 C (-67 F to 176 F). Control will operate withhumidity up to 95%, non-condensing and at altitudesup to 5000 m (13,000 feet).Alternatorthermaldamage curveOvercurrentprotection curve10The control system is housed in a NEMA 1/IP23enclosure. The operator control panel has a singlemembrane surface which is impervious to the effectsof dust, moisture, oil and exhaust fumes. The paneluses sealed membrane or oil-tight switches to providelong reliable service life in harsh environments.Seconds1The control system is specifically designed and testedfor resistance to RFI/EMI and to resist the effects ofvibration to provide a long reliable life when mountedon a generator set. The control includes transientvoltage surge suppression to provide compliance toreferenced standards.0.03110Amps ( x rated)R1053Functions include:Over current warning - Output current on any phaseat more than 110% of rating for more than 60 secondsor more than 400% for more than 1 second.Over current shutdown (51) - Output current on anyphase is more than 110%, less than 175% of rating andapproaching thermal damage point of alternator.Control includes algorithms to protect alternator fromrepeated over current conditions over a short period oftime.Short circuit shutdown - Output current on anyphase is more than 110%, more than 175% of rating,and approaching thermal damage point of alternator.Control includes algorithms to protect alternator fromrepeated over current conditions over a short period oftime.High AC voltage shutdown (59) - Output voltage onany phase exceeds preset values. Time to trip isinversely proportional to amount above threshold.Setting is more than 110% for 10 seconds orinstantaneous at more than 130% of nominal voltage.Low AC voltage shutdown (27) - Voltage on anyphase has dropped below a preset value.
